I've been searching for 12mm switches for a DNA30 build and I'm not having a lot of luck. Looking for something like these ones..
Has anyone found anything like them that have a very short throw? Any I've found have quite a long throw and are a bit uncomfortable to use..

How about a tact with a cap? Cap 10mm, tact 12x12mm, actuator travel is about 0.5mm
I used this one recently or you could piece one together from digikey/mouser

Try this one
http://www.rapidonline.com/electronic-components/12mm-vandal-resistant-switch-spst-off-on-50-1057
Spec sheet says 0.3mm travel. Ive got one for a mod and imo its a nice switch, unfortunately not that cheap though. Ive not found anywhere else that stocks it for much difference in price.
